Introduction to Actuators

Description

This lecture covers the fundamentals of actuators and systems, including electromagnetic integrated actuator laboratory, exercises, and summaries. It explores examples of actuators, sensors integration, and historical developments in the field of electromagnetism. The lecture delves into innovative technologies such as magnetic oscillators, smart shoes for diabetics, and dielectric elastomer actuators. It also discusses the origins of magnetism and electricity, the contributions of historical figures like Benjamin Franklin, and the unification of electrical and magnetic phenomena by Maxwell's equations.
